Changing the Color Mode

1 Select Setup > Display > Appearance.
2 Select an option:
• To allow the device to display day or night colors automatically based on the time of day, select Mode >
Auto.
• To use a light background, select Mode > Day.
• To use a dark background, select Mode > Night.
• To customize the color scheme for daytime, select Day Color.
• To customize the color scheme for nighttime, select Night Color.

Bluetooth Settings

Select Setup > Bluetooth.
Status: Enables Bluetooth wireless technology, and shows current connection status.
Notifications: Shows or hides smartphone notifications.
Forget Phone: Removes the connected device from the list of paired devices. This option is available only after
a device is paired.
Wi‑Fi Settings
Select Setup > Wi-Fi.
Wi-Fi: Enables wireless technology.
Add Network: Allows you to scan for and connect to a wireless network.

Routing Settings

The available routing settings vary based on whether Direct Routing is enabled or disabled.
Select Setup > Routing.
Direct Routing: Enables or disables direct routing. Direct routing calculates the most direct route possible to the
destination.
Activity: Sets an activity while routing. The device calculates routes optimized for the type of activity you are
doing.
Lock On Road: Locks the blue triangle, which represents your position on the map, onto the nearest road. This is
most useful when driving or navigating on roads.
Course Navigation: Sets the method used to calculate courses and routes. The Direct Path option is used for
point-to-point navigation without recalculation. The Roads & Trails option adjusts the course to follow map
data, recalculating as needed.
Route Transitions: Sets how the device routes from one point on the route to the next. This setting is available
only for some activities. The Distance option routes you to the next point on the route when you are within a
specified distance of your current point.
